Warhorse Training was recently featured on The Wellbeing Matters Podcast, where we discussed an important and often overlooked topic — how movement, martial arts, and structured training can support emotional regulation.
In this episode, we dive into the challenges many families face today, including childhood trauma, neurodivergence, stress, and emotional overload in both children and adults.
We explain how our specialist programmes are designed to provide practical support:
CFIT (Child Frustration Intervention Training) – Helping children manage frustration, anxiety, and emotional regulation through structured movement and martial arts
AFIT (Adult Frustration Intervention Training) – Supporting adults dealing with stress, burnout, and trauma through strength training and routine
This conversation highlights how fitness can go beyond physical health, becoming a powerful tool for building confidence, discipline, and emotional resilience.
